Docs Documentación

Contenido enriquecido con Markdown

Tu sitio está funcionando y tus historias están en la hoja de cálculo. Ahora quieres paneles más ricos — esta guía te muestra cómo agregar archivos markdown para paneles de historias que necesiten más que unos pocos párrafos de texto.

Esta guía se construye sobre las guías de configuración. Completa el Inicio rápido o la Configuración manual primero si aún no lo has hecho.

Cuándo agregar archivos markdown

La hoja de cálculo maneja bien la mayoría de las exposiciones en Telar. Considera agregar archivos markdown cuando necesites:

Si tus paneles son en su mayoría de 1-2 párrafos, probablemente no necesitas este flujo de trabajo. Quédate con Google Sheets y regresa aquí si tus necesidades crecen.

Cómo funciona

El enfoque híbrido es sencillo: la estructura de tu historia se mantiene en Google Sheets, pero en lugar de escribir el texto del panel en una celda de la hoja de cálculo, apuntas a un archivo Markdown en tu repositorio.

Telar detecta la diferencia automáticamente. Si el valor en una celda de layer1_content o layer2_content termina en .md, Telar carga el archivo. De lo contrario, trata el valor como texto directo. Puedes mezclar ambos enfoques libremente — algunos pasos con texto directo, otros con referencias a archivos.

Paso 1: crea tu archivo Markdown

  1. En tu repositorio de GitHub, navega a components/texts/stories/
  2. Si tu historia es story-1, crea una carpeta llamada story-1/ (o el nombre que prefieras)
  3. Haz clic en Add fileCreate new file
  4. Nombra tu archivo con extensión .md (ej., paso1-tecnicas.md)
    • Usa guiones en lugar de espacios
    • Escoge un nombre descriptivo — lo verás en tu hoja de cálculo
  5. Escribe tu contenido (consulta Escribir contenido en Markdown más abajo)
  6. Haz clic en Commit changes para guardar

Crear un nuevo archivo Markdown en GitHub

Editar un archivo Markdown en GitHub

Organización de archivos Un patrón común es una carpeta por historia, con archivos nombrados por paso y tema:

components/texts/stories/
  story-1/
    paso1-tecnicas.md
    paso2-materiales.md
    paso3-historia.md
  story-2/
    paso1-panorama.md

Cualquier organización funciona — a Telar solo le importa la ruta que pongas en la hoja de cálculo.

Paso 2: vincula el archivo desde tu hoja de cálculo

En tu Google Sheet, pon la ruta del archivo en la columna layer1_content o layer2_content. La ruta es relativa a components/texts/stories/:

step question layer1_content
1 ¿Qué es este textil? story-1/paso1-tecnicas.md
2 ¿Dónde se hizo? Este textil fue hecho en…
3 ¿Por qué es importante? story-1/paso3-historia.md

Observa cómo el paso 2 usa texto directo mientras que los pasos 1 y 3 referencian archivos. Puedes mezclar ambos métodos libremente.

Escribir contenido en Markdown

Estructura básica

Un archivo Markdown para un panel de historia se ve así:

---
title: "Técnicas de tejido"
---

El patrón de urdimbre entrelazada visible aquí indica una técnica
de tejido compleja, común en la época colonial.

## Detalles técnicos

Estos textiles se producían en telares de cintura, una tecnología
que antecede al contacto europeo por miles de años.

El title en el frontmatter (la sección entre las líneas ---) se convierte en el encabezado del panel. Si lo omites, Telar usa el texto del botón.

Formato básico

Markdown usa caracteres sencillos para dar formato:

Lo que escribes Lo que hace
**texto en negrita** texto en negrita
*texto en cursiva* texto en cursiva
## Encabezado Un encabezado de sección
- elemento Un elemento de lista con viñeta
1. elemento Un elemento de lista numerada
[texto](url) Un enlace
> cita Una cita en bloque

¿Nuevo en Markdown? Prueba el tutorial de CommonMark — toma unos 10 minutos y cubre todo lo que necesitas para los paneles de Telar.

Qué pueden hacer los archivos Markdown que el texto directo no puede

Los archivos Markdown admiten todas las funciones de contenido de Telar:

Estas funciones se manejan mejor en archivos porque usan sintaxis de varias líneas que es difícil de administrar dentro de una celda de hoja de cálculo.

Editar archivos Markdown en GitHub

No necesitas instalar nada para editar archivos Markdown. GitHub tiene un editor integrado:

  1. Navega al archivo en tu repositorio
  2. Haz clic en el ícono de lápiz (Edit this file)
  3. Haz tus cambios
  4. Haz clic en Commit changes para guardar

GitHub también muestra una pestaña Preview para que puedas verificar el formato antes de hacer commit.

Después de editar archivos, recuerda reconstruir. Ve a ActionsBuild and DeployRun workflow para ver tus cambios en el sitio en vivo.

Próximos pasos